>>>> Does anyone have a use case for the ERPDFWrapper classes? I am not
>>>> seeing, for example, package-level javadoc that might explain this.
>>>> 
>>>> The reason I ask is that I recently had to generate PDF invoices for an
>>>> order system and the conversation in my head followed a very common
>>>> pattern:
>>>> 
>>>> - How do I do this in Wonder? Oh, here is a way. And here's a way, and
>>>> another and another and...
>>>> - Which one is newer? Which one is working? Which one depends on what?
>>>> - What are they using? Another (Apache or Google or ...) technology....
>>>> - I can just use that directly and ... (two hours later, more if I
>>>> need to make coffee) ... it works.
>>>> - Wow! I could still be trying to figure what those Wonder classes do
>>>> and why they don't work, not that it is not great to hear how Chuck
>>>> and Ramsey are doing these days, but....
>>>> 
>>>> So, I used the org.apache.pdfbox classes directly from my app and the
>>>> client was happy. The pretty picture is in the right place, multiple
>>>> page invoices, yep. The hardest part was writing helper classes which
>>>> translated "goTo" and "moveTo" commands to the PDFBox page geometry,
>>>> but once those were written, it just fell together.
>>>> 
>>>> It kind of looks as though if I have a XML doc to write out to PDF and
>>>> I am not trying to do much with the layout or to change the appearance,
>>>> I can use ERPDFWrapper. But if I do not care about configuring the
>>>> appearance, why would I be using PDFs?
>>>> 
>>>> I probably could put my code in Wonder, but it does not depend on
>>>> anything else, doesn't include a new technology and would not require
>>>> the addition of 2 or 3 jars to the ERExtensions project so that would
>>>> just be weird....
>>>> 
>>>> Or maybe ERPDFWrapper is more amazing than I can see. Is it? For what?
